Best choice for Transmission Rebuild?
I need to replace my 2006 RAM 3500 Automatic transmission as it finally giving up after 260,000 hard miles. Any suggestions on what is best. I pull this truck 3 days a week with 20,000 +/- lbs and it still has the original transmission in it. I want to make the right choice but I am truly ignorant about this. I have the transmission serviced every 25 to 28,000 miles and have since it was new. Any thoughts??

I have a goerend in my 04. The first goerend trans went out at about 18k miles due to input shaft failure(stock). They are a good company to deal with, Dave took the time to talk to me on the phone,(no matter how busy always makes time for customers!
$3000 later the new transmission goes in with billit in/out.
Dave said now adays he wont sell one without atleast billit input.
Only sticker on my truck...and its Big
If I had to do it all over I'd get the OM3GA automatic, tested in applications up to 1700hp cuz its just money right?
